How Our Drywall Water Damage Repair Service Actually Works

When you call us, our team will arrive at your property within 60 minutes to assess the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ify the source of the leak. Our technicians will then set up a drying protocol to extract excess water and prevent further damage.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ify the source of the leak.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ract excess water from the affected area. This will help prevent further damage and reduce drying times.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out the affected area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This will help rem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th.

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ction

Once the area is dry, our team will repair and reconstruct the damaged drywall to ensure a seamless finish.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Quality Control

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ll also check for any signs of mold or mildew.

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s time to investigate further.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ains can be a sign of water damage, but they can also be a sign of a more serious issue, such as a leaky roof or burst pipe.

Mold Growth

Mold can grow quickly in damp environments, and it can be a serious health hazard. If you notice mold growth in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Warped or Buckled Drywall

Warped or buckled drywall can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ice this in your home, it’s time to call a professional.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. If you notice this in your home, it’s time to investigate further.

Cracks in Walls or Ceilings

Cracks in walls or ceilings can be a sign of structural issues or water damage. If you notice this in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Kensington Park, FL

The cost of drywall water damage repair in Kensington Park,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ment used
Repair and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ials used
Final Inspection and Quality Control $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ment used
More Services (mold remediation, etc.)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, equipment used, more services required

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a free estimate is available upon request.
